Use the Narcissist's Prayer to Spot a Narcissist

The Narcissist’s Prayer by an unknown author, perfectly describes their progression. You can use this to spot a narcissist and avoid them.

That didn’t happen. And if it did, it wasn’t that bad. And if it was, that’s not a big deal. And if it is, that’s not my fault. And if it was, I didn’t mean it. And if I did… You deserved it.
